Abstract
This project presents a fully automated crepe maker that operates without human in
tervention, except for choosing the initial settings.
The user selects the type of chocolate (white or milk chocolate) and the preferred
f
illing (small candies or chocolate chips) using a keypad and an LCD panel or using a
phone application, after which the machine operates autonomously.
All mechanical components are driven by motors controlled via Arduino, running
a pre-programmed code.
The process begins by loading a precise amount of crepe mixture, usually by a
servo motor, and combining it with an appropriate amount of milk.
The mixture is then mixed by an automatic mixer and poured onto a circular metal
plate that will rotate by a stepper motor and there is gas to heat it, which will be
connected to a relay to disconnect and connect the electricity at the appropriate time.
Ametal piece, usually powered by a DC motor, is rotated to distribute the mixture
evenly and define its edges.
Once the crepe is fully cooked, the metal plate moves to the second stage, where
the selected chocolate is distributed.
Aservo motor and DC motor will be used for this stage, followed by the selected
f
illing.
Finally, the board moves to the third stage with the stepper motor installed in the
base of the chassis, where the crepe is presented.
